You can chalk this up as one more of many methods to combat phishing scams and protecting yourself from fraud. It’s the PayPal Security Key and it will be available in early 2007.
This key generates a unique random six digit number every 30 seconds, and the number will be used as an additional step in accessing your account. So even if a scammer does have your username and password, they need the six digit number too, which the most likely won’t have.
The key is free to PayPal Business Account holders, and $5 for other accounts (well worth it too!). PayPal Security Key site
